Position Summary
The Fleet Process Improvement & Technology Intern will work directly with the VP of Fleet Operations to support process modernization across Fleet Sales, Fleet Operations, Bid/RFP support, and upfitting operations.
This internship is designed to develop the mindset of a business operator who can wear multiple hats, connect information across departments, and use technology to streamline workflow, improve visibility, and support scalable growth.
This role will focus on identifying inefficiencies, consolidating data across multiple systems, helping develop internal software tools, improving reporting, supporting sales prospecting automation, and assisting with the development of customer-facing tools that provide real-time updates without requiring manual follow-up.
The internship is intentionally cross-functional and hands-on. The intern will not simply observe operations. They will contribute to active workflow improvement, internal software development support, data integration efforts, and practical business process execution.

Key Projects
-
FVS Website and Customer Portal Integration: Support the completion of the Frontline Vehicle Supply website and help develop customer-facing portal functionality for real-time visibility and communication.
-
Sutton Auto Team Software Development Support: Help develop and refine the internal software initiative that consolidates data from FordPro.com, WebDO, Vehicle Visibility, DealerBuilt, and manual spreadsheets into a centralized workflow environment.
-
FrontlineOS Completion and Refinement: Assist in the completion, testing, line-level refinement, and usability improvement of FrontlineOS, the internal beta upfitting software.
